| | v1.0.0 | | [Stable Release](#stable-release) | ## Completed _NOTE_: `data-x-*` is now `data-volt-*` ### Foundations **Goal:** Establish project structure, tooling, and base reactivity primitives. **Outcome:** A bootable TypeScript project with working reactivity primitives and test coverage. **Summary:** A TypeScript project scaffold with implemented signal() (subscribe/set/get) and foundational reactivity tests establishes the base system. ### Reactivity & Bindings **Goal:** Connect signals to DOM via declarative `data-x-*` bindings. **Outcome:** Reactive text/attribute binding with signals → DOM synchronization. **Summary:** Reactive DOM bindings (`data-x-text`, `data-x-html`, `data-x-class`) with a safe expression evaluator, mutation batching, and DOM testing ensure synchronized updates between signals and UI. ### Actions & Effects **Goal:** Add event-driven behavior and derived reactivity. **Outcome:** Fully functional reactive UI layer with event bindings and computed updates. **Summary:** An event binding system with `$el`, `$event`, and derived signals (computed, effect, async effects) delivers a complete reactive event-driven UI layer. ### Plugins Framework **Goal:** Build a modular plugin architecture with dynamic registration. **Outcome:** Stable plugin API enabling community-driven extensions. **Summary:** A modular plugin API with lifecycle hooks and built-in extensions (persist, scroll, url) enables dynamic feature registration and community contributions. ### Backend Integration & HTTP Actions **Goal:** Provide backend integration with declarative HTTP requests and responses. **Outcome:** VoltX.js can make backend requests and update the DOM **Summary:** Declarative HTTP directives (data-volt-get|post|put|patch|delete) with swap strategies, loading indicators, error handling, and form serialization integrate VoltX.js seamlessly with backend APIs. ### Markup Based Reactivity **Goal:** Allow Volt apps to declare state, bindings, and behavior entirely in HTML markup **Outcome:** Authors can ship examples without companion JavaScript bundles **Summary:** Declarative HTML state, binding, control-flow, and event directives with SSR support and a sandboxed evaluator enable Volt apps to run without separate JavaScript bundles. ### Proxy-Based Reactivity Enhancements **Goal:** Use JavaScript Proxies to improve reactivity ergonomics and automatic dependency tracking. **Outcome:** More intuitive API with automatic dependency tracking and optional deep reactivity for objects/arrays. **Summary:** Proxy-driven automatic dependency tracking, deep reactive() objects, reactive arrays, lazy signal creation, and debugging utilities improve reactivity ergonomics and performance. ### Reactive Attributes & Event Modifiers **Goal:** Extend VoltX.js with expressive attribute patterns and event options for fine-grained control. **Outcome:** VoltX.js supports rich declarative behaviors and event semantics built entirely on standard DOM APIs. **Summary:** Introduced expressive attribute patterns and event modifiers for precise DOM and input control, for fine-grained declarative behavior entirely through standard DOM APIs. ### Global State **Goal:** Implement store/context pattern **Outcome:** VoltX.js provides intuitive global state management **Summary:** The scope injects helpers like `$origin`, `$scope`, `$pulse`, `$store`, `$uid`, `$probe`, `$pins`, and `$arc`, giving templates access to global state, microtask scheduling, deterministic IDs, element refs, and custom event dispatch without leaving declarative markup. ### Animation & Transitions **Goal:** Add animation primitives for smooth UI transitions with Alpine/Datastar parity. **Outcome:** VoltX.js enables declarative animations and view transitions alongside reactivity. **Summary:** The surge directive ships fade/slide/scale/blur presets with duration and delay overrides, per-phase enter/leave control, and easing helpers, while the shift plugin applies reusable keyframe animations—both composable with `data-volt-if`/`data-volt-show` as showcased in the animations demo. ### Navigation & History API Routing **Goal:** Provide seamless client-side navigation with a first-class History API router. **Outcome:** VoltX.js delivers accessible, stateful navigation with clean URLs and signal-driven routing. **Summary:** Added seamless client-side navigation through a History API–powered router, enabling declarative routing with `data-volt-navigate` and `data-volt-url`, reactive URL synchronization, smooth transitions, scroll and focus restoration, dynamic route parsing, and full integration with signals and the View Transition API for accessible, stateful navigation and clean URLs. ## To-Do **Focus:** Versions v0.5.5 through v0.9.x prioritize core framework capabilities and performance: - Bundle size reduction to <15KB gzipped (currently 19KB) - CSP compatibility (removing Function constructor dependency) - DOM morphing and SSE streaming support - Optional scope inheritance for improved ergonomics These milestones strengthen VoltX.js as a signals-based reactive framework with declarative-first design. ### Error Handling & Diagnostics **Goal**: Provide clear, actionable feedback when runtime or directive errors occur. **Outcome**: VoltX.js surfaces developer-friendly diagnostics for expression evaluation, directive parsing, and network operations, making it easier to debug apps without opaque stack traces. **Deliverables**: - ✓ v0.5.1: Centralized error boundary system for directives and effects - ✓ v0.5.1: Sandbox error wrapping with contextual hints (directive name, expression, element) - ✓ v0.5.1: `$volt.report(error, context)` API for plugin and app-level reporting - ✓ v0.6.0: Enhanced console error messages with directive context - ✓ v0.6.0: Differentiated error levels: warn, error, fatal - ✓ v0.6.0: Documentation: "Understanding VoltX Errors" guide - v0.6.0: Add error handling examples to demo - v0.13.0: Visual in-DOM error overlays for development mode - v0.13.0: Runtime health monitor tracking failures - v0.13.0: Configurable global error policy for automated benchmark runs and regression alerts ### CSP Compatibility **Goal:** Make VoltX.js Content Security Policy compliant without 'unsafe-eval'. **Outcome:** VoltX.js can run in strict CSP environments (no Function constructor). **Deliverables:** - v0.7.0: Research and design CSP-safe evaluator architecture - v0.7.0: Evaluate trade-offs: AST interpreter vs limited expression subset - v0.7.0: Implement CSP-safe expression evaluator (AST-based or restricted syntax) - v0.7.0: Maintain expression feature parity where possible - v0.7.0: Fallback mode detection for environments requiring CSP - v0.7.0: Full test coverage for CSP mode - v0.7.0: Documentation on CSP limitations and alternatives - v0.7.0: Bundle split: standard build vs CSP build ### DOM Morphing & Streaming **Goal:** Add intelligent DOM morphing and Server-Sent Events for real-time updates. **Outcome:** Built-in morphing and SSE streaming for seamless server-driven UI updates. **Deliverables:** - v0.8.0: Integrate Idiomorph or implement lightweight morphing algorithm - v0.8.0: `data-volt-morph` attribute for morphing-based swaps - v0.8.0: Preserve focus, scroll, and input state during morphs - v0.8.0: Server-Sent Events (SSE) integration - v0.8.0: `data-volt-stream` attribute for SSE endpoints - v0.8.0: Automatic reconnection with exponential backoff - v0.8.0: Signal patching from backend SSE events - v0.8.0: JSON Patch support for partial updates - v0.8.0: `data-volt-ignore-morph` for selective exclusion - v0.8.0: WebSocket as alternative to SSE - v0.8.0: Unified streaming API across SSE/WebSocket ### Scope Inheritance & State Management **Goal:** Improve data scoping with optional inheritance for ergonomic nested components. **Outcome:** Flexible scoping patterns for complex Announcement post and release notes - Community contribution guide & governance doc ## Parking Lot ### Evaluator & Binder Hardening All expression evaluation now flows through a cached `new Function` compiler guarded by a hardened scope proxy, with the binder slimmed into a directive registry so plugins self-register while tests verify the sandboxed error surfaces.
